2010-10-07 321 views
0

我想弄清楚打開HTML彈出窗口的最佳和最簡單的方法。打開HTML彈出窗口

更新:本文並非針對垃圾郵件。通過彈出我的意思是一個沒有工具欄的新窗口。我需要它的類似於Facebook連接API的東西。

我目前使用一個js

<script type="text/javascript"> 
function popUp(URL) { 
id = "hello"; 
eval("page" + id + " = window.open(URL, '" + id + "', 'toolbar=0,scrollbars=0,location=0,statusbar=0,menubar=0,resizable=0,width=628,height=326,left = 406,top = 287');"); 
} 
</script> 

,然後將它添加到鏈接

<a href="javascript:popUp('http://www.google.com')">Pop up</A> 

它工作正常,但我不知道是否該方法現在已經貶值。

+2

彈出窗口很糟糕,很煩人。避免使用它們,嘗試模態對話框,如jQuery UI對話框。 – 2010-10-07 18:17:12

+0

請閱讀我的更新 – CyberJunkie 2010-10-07 18:22:25

回答

0

彈出式廣告很煩人。然而,如果你必須做到這一點,最好的辦法是讓使用Javascript的人可以訪問它:

<a href="http://google.com/" target="_blank" onClick="popUp('http://google.com/'); return false">